Output 62bcfac7981956405168d1eae7eefa3b5f1e3214315f7c827ccefa21e44e7bba:0

value
2367800
script pubkey
OP_0 OP_PUSHBYTES_20 ab5f787186e9cc80d8fb18729aa35a57506db83a
address
bc1q4d0hsuvxa8xgpk8mrpef4g662agxmwp6a97xlu
transaction
62bcfac7981956405168d1eae7eefa3b5f1e3214315f7c827ccefa21e44e7bba